Dense-Graded Asphalt Treated Base Design Method Investigation
Author: Qian HuaAuthor Affiliations
Publication: Transportation and Development Innovative Best Practices 2008
Abstract
Asphalt treated base (ATB) materials have shown good road performance. There are some differences in the mix design methods used for ATB and Asphalt Concrete (AC) and this paper investigates four different design methods for ATB. Each design method is analyzed by using volume and mechanical indexes, and pavement performance. Based on this analysis, the proper design method of ATB is proposed.
